Our hair grows an average of 12 to 15 cm per year. However, due to improper hair care, this growth is often not visible because the ends constantly break. Therefore, we've compiled the top 5 hair care tips that lead to visible hair growth:

#1: Wash your hair in sections
Curly and frizzy hair tends to shrink and tangle. Therefore, it's ideal to wash longer hair in sections to prevent breakage. These sections can be created with braids, twists, or hair clips.

#2: Stretched Hairstyles
Stretched hairstyles are hairstyles that lengthen or extend your hair.

This includes cornrows, twists/twist outs, braids/braid outs, Bantu knots/Bantu knot outs, the threading method, and many more. They all prove to be great hairstyles if you want to wear your hair naturally. Why?
When curly hair is straightened (this does not mean smoothing it), it does not tangle as easily and therefore does not form knots that could lead to split ends and breakage.

#3: Avoid “rough hair tools”
Coarse hair tools include flat irons, brushes (excluding Tangle Teezer and Denman Brush) or combs with small tooth spacing.

These tools tend to damage hair texture and rip out your beautiful curls. It's recommended to use your hands to detangle knots or combs with wide-toothed hair. When combing and finger detangling, your hair should always be slightly damp to increase elasticity and make it less porous.

#4: Manipulate your hair as little as possible.
The more you manipulate your hair, the higher the risk of tangles and breakage. So don't change your hairstyle every day and stick with your protective styles for longer. For example, you could wear your twists for five days during the week and a twist-out on the weekend.

However, you should only maintain protective styles for a maximum of 4 weeks, as your hair usually needs more intensive care after this time.

#5: Moisture! Moisture! Moisture!
If you don't moisturize your hair and then lock in that moisture, it can lead to dryness and breakage, which can eventually make you feel like your hair isn't growing. But it's constantly growing! That's why we recommend the LOC method to ensure your hair is always beautifully hydrated.
